Review of by Roger Ebert for Chicago Sun-Times — 04 Jan 2011

Share
Tweet

Many of the scenes in No Country for Old Men are so flawlessly constructed that you want them to simply continue, and yet they create an emotional suction drawing you to the next scene. Another movie that made me feel that way was "Fargo.

" To make one such film is a miracle. Here is another.
